[发明专利]基于数据流的人工智能芯片及其驱动方法、装置在审
申请号: | 202111241462.9 | 申请日: | 2021-10-25 |
公开(公告)号: | CN116029386A | 公开(公告)日: | 2023-04-28 |
发明(设计)人: | 焦黎;蔡权雄;牛昕宇 | 申请(专利权)人: | 深圳鲲云信息科技有限公司 |
主分类号: | G06N20/00 | 分类号: | G06N20/00;G06N3/08;G06N3/063;G06N3/04 |
代理公司: | 中国贸促会专利商标事务所有限公司 11038 | 代理人: | 张海强 |
地址: | 518000 广东省深圳市福田区福保*** | 国省代码: | 广东;44 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 基于 数据流 人工智能 芯片 及其 驱动 方法 装置 | ||
本公开提供了一种基于数据流的人工智能芯片及其驱动方法、装置,涉及人工智能领域,所述基于数据流的人工智能芯片包括:多个存储模块;多个计算电路,不同计算电路被配置为执行机器学习算法模型中不同类型的计算;和第一多路复用电路,被配置为响应于任务对应的第一驱动信号,读取与所述第一驱动信号对应的第一组存储模块中的第一数据,并将所述第一数据传输到与所述第一驱动信号对应的第一组计算电路。所述第一多路复用电路包括:多个第一输入端,与所述多个存储模块一一对应连接;和多个第一输出端,包括与所述多个计算电路一一对应连接的第一组第一输出端。
技术领域
本公开涉及人工智能领域,尤其是一种基于数据流的人工智能芯片及其驱动方法、装置。
背景技术
作为人工智能技术的重要组成部分,机器学习被广泛地应用于各行各业以提高生产效率。然而,机器学习的算法比较复杂且涉及大量的计算,这限制了机器学习算法模型的运行速度。
相关技术中,可以使用定制化的基于数据流的人工智能芯片来执行机器学习算法以提高机器学习算法模型的运行速度。这种人工智能芯片包括用于执行机器学习算法中各种类型的计算的多个计算电路。这些计算电路与人工智能芯片中的存储单元连接,从而可以在需要进行计算时直接从存储单元读取执行计算需要的数据。这降低了数据传输的时延,从而提高了人工智能芯片的计算速度。
发明内容
发明人注意到,相关技术中的方式下,人工智能芯片的计算速度仍然较低。
发明人经分析发现,这种人工智能芯片中的存储单元被设计成多个存储模块,每个存储模块固定用于存储对应的一种类型的数据。为了便于计算电路读取数据,将每个存储模块与执行计算时需要对应类型的数据的一个计算电路连接。
然而,在实际的应用场景中,普遍存在不同计算电路执行计算时需要使用相同数据的情况。在这种情况下,需要耗费时间将数据从原本的存储模块搬运至另一存储模块,从而降低了人工智能芯片的计算速度。
为了解决上述问题,本公开实施例提出了如下解决方案。
根据本公开实施例的一方面,提供一种基于数据流的人工智能芯片,包括:多个存储模块;多个计算电路,不同计算电路被配置为执行机器学习算法模型中不同类型的计算;以及第一多路复用电路,被配置为响应于任务对应的第一驱动信号,读取与所述第一驱动信号对应的第一组存储模块中的第一数据,并将所述第一数据传输到与所述第一驱动信号对应的第一组计算电路,所述第一多路复用电路包括:多个第一输入端,与所述多个存储模块一一对应连接,和多个第一输出端,包括与所述多个计算电路一一对应连接的第一组第一输出端。
在一些实施例中,所述第一多路复用电路还被配置为:响应于另一任务对应的另一第一驱动信号,读取所述第一组存储模块中的所述第一数据,并将所述第一数据传输到与所述另一第一驱动信号对应的第二组计算电路。
在一些实施例中,所述人工智能芯片还包括:第二多路复用电路,被配置为响应于所述任务对应的第二驱动信号,读取所述人工智能芯片外的存储结构中的第二数据,并将所述第二数据存储到与所述第二驱动信号对应的第二组存储模块,所述第二数据被包含在所述第一数据中,所述第二组存储模块被包含在所述第一组存储模块中,其中,所述第二多路复用电路包括:多个第二输入端,包括与所述存储结构连接的第一组第二输入端,和多个第二输出端,与所述多个存储模块一一对应连接。
在一些实施例中,所述第二多路复用电路还被配置为:响应于所述第二驱动信号,读取所述第二数据中同一种类型的数据,并将所述同一种类型的数据存储到所述第二组存储模块中的至少两个存储模块。
在一些实施例中,所述多个第一输出端还包括与所述存储结构连接的第二组第一输出端;所述第一多路复用电路还被配置为:响应于第三驱动信号,读取与所述第三驱动信号对应的第三组存储模块中的第三数据,并将所述第三数据存储到所述存储结构;其中,所述第三组存储模块中的至少一个被包含在所述第二组存储模块中。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于深圳鲲云信息科技有限公司,未经深圳鲲云信息科技有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202111241462.9/2.html,转载请声明来源钻瓜专利网。